Description
Hop Butcher Almost Magical in Symmetry 4Pk is a New England-style hazy IPA from Chicago's Hop Butcher For The World brewery, sold as a 4-pack of 16 oz cans. Built around a five-hop bill that includes fresh Nelson Sauvin hop juice, this limited release carries a 4.1 out of 5 rating on Untappd across more than 1,700 reviews.
Quick Facts: Style: Hazy / New England IPA | Origin: Chicago, Illinois | Format: 4-pack, 16 oz cans | Brewery: Hop Butcher For The World
Production & Heritage
Hop Butcher For The World operates out of Chicago, Illinois, and has earned a devoted following for its rotating roster of heavily hopped, small-batch hazy IPAs. Almost Magical in Symmetry uses a blend of NZ Cascade, Mosaic, Riwaka, and Rakau hops alongside fresh Nelson Sauvin hop juice — a technique that extracts bright, unprocessed aromatics directly from the hop rather than relying solely on pelletized or whole-leaf additions. The use of fresh hop juice is a distinguishing production choice that amplifies the tropical and white-wine-like character Nelson Sauvin is known for, setting this release apart from the brewery's other rotating IPAs.
Tasting Notes
Aroma: Tropical fruit jumps first — gooseberry and white grape from the Nelson Sauvin hop juice — followed by resinous pine and citrus peel from the Mosaic and Riwaka contributions. A soft, yeasty sweetness lingers underneath.
Taste: The entry is juicy and citrus-forward, with layers of stone fruit and ripe melon building across the mid-palate. A gentle malt sweetness provides structure without heaviness, while herbal and slightly grassy notes from the NZ Cascade add complexity toward the finish.
Finish: Medium in length with a soft, pillowy mouthfeel characteristic of the style. Lingering tropical fruit and a restrained bitterness keep the close balanced and drinkable.

Frequently Asked Questions
What does Almost Magical in Symmetry taste like? It delivers a juicy, tropical-forward flavor profile led by gooseberry, citrus, and stone fruit, with a soft malt backbone and low bitterness typical of the hazy IPA style.
How does Almost Magical in Symmetry compare to other Hop Butcher hazy IPAs? While many Hop Butcher releases lean on American hop varieties like Citra and Simcoe, this beer distinguishes itself with a heavy New Zealand hop bill and fresh Nelson Sauvin hop juice, giving it a more white-wine-like, gooseberry-driven character.
Is Almost Magical in Symmetry good for someone new to hazy IPAs? Its low perceived bitterness, juicy fruit flavors, and soft mouthfeel make it an approachable entry point into the hazy IPA category, though experienced drinkers will appreciate the hop complexity.
Where is Almost Magical in Symmetry made? It is brewed by Hop Butcher For The World in Chicago, Illinois, a brewery known for its rotating lineup of small-batch, hop-forward beers.
